Scope
This part of GBZ/T300 specifies the direct sampling of liquefied petroleum gas in the workplace air - gas chromatography, thermal desorption of solvent gasoline and raffinate - gas chromatography, solvent desorption of turpentine - gas chromatography. This part applies to the detection of the concentration of vaporous liquefied petroleum gas, solvent gasoline, raffinate and turpentine in the air of the workplace.
